    Super awesome service- Chef and the other staff member took the time to explain the menu, make recommendations and made one feel welcome. Not a lot of seating but cozy vibe with some outdoor seating. Good music. We got the golden fried chicken pieces and veggie combo ( picked the potato salad and my tenderoni) as well as the good morning gorgeous breakfast Sammy. The Sammy was good with the syrup. The chicken pieces were tasty with just the right amount of batter and did not taste greasy... which is a feat when it's fried chicken! The sides were okay (my least favorite)- my dining partner really liked the tenderoni (seasoned fried sweet potatoes and onions) but I could take it or leave it. We were told the portion sizes are large for the sides. Service is slow (but very friendly) and I appreciate that they tell you that up front... it's a two person show cooking, prepping, serving and taking orders. Another thing I appreciate is its BYObeverage... not a lot of places where you can do that. For the value, however, overall it's a little steep. I expect these prices from a sit in dining restaurant. But I do factor in that the food is made in house, fresh and with the cost of everything... it does the math. But it's not a place I would go on a regular basis.

    Chef Brian's chicken and pork chops are seriously the best in town. Not overly salty, and you can really taste the herbs--super flavorful and cooked to perfection. The potato salad was chunky (not usually my thing), but I actually liked it! The greens weren't my favorite, but that's more about my personal taste than the quality. We dined in, and it honestly felt like we were eating at someone's home. It's not fancy at all, but it has a cozy, welcoming vibe. Chef Brian was full of energy, clearly passionate about his food. The music he was playing just added to the good vibe. Portions are huge, so it's definitely worth the price. If you're looking for comfort food made with love, this is the place to go.

    I went here with a friend on Friday for lunch. It's located on Broadway pretty close to Swan, in a business building which you would not expect. There's a narrow hall leading up to a comfy setup of tables and a large oversized menu on the restaurant windows. Once you're ready to order, you can go up to the register, make your order, and then sit and wait! It was just the chef along with another employee who he explained was in training. There is a different menu for those that work in the building, which is located on the outside of the restaurant. I do think this can be better accommodated in a way that doesn't frustrate or confuse customers (such as giving building employees a promo code, punch card, etc.) My friend ordered sliders and fries, as well as the salmon croquet. She liked the salmon and the sliders however, the fries were very thick and didn't seem to be quite ready for eating as they weren't very soft yet. If you ask me, the fries would be way better if smaller, thinner, & crispier! I got the pork chop and friend's meal and though I was a little bit nervous about the barbecue sauce, It all worked well together and was AMAZING! The meals are a little pricey, but I will say that the portions are a good size. I see no difference in any other restaurant that you might order dinner at..this one just does not have a lunch menu which you might see other places. We also both got one of his mason jar drinks. The blueberry punch was good and the tea was OK but we did not love. Lastly, we also got a slice of cake for dessert. I believe he said that he did not make them himself, but had someone else that provided the desserts. I was not a fan of the cake as it was a little dry. From what I hear this is a new restaurant and I'm happy to have a restaurant like this in Tucson. He is clearly talented and I look forward to visiting again when his staff is fully trained and all of the kinks are worked out!
